c语言格式字符If,C语言格式字符串

kodinid 10 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言格式字符If的问题,于是小编就整理了4个相关介绍c语言格式字符If的解答,让我们一起看看吧。

  1. if在c语言中表示什么意思?
  2. 用c语言怎样写一个if?
  3. c语言if语句多个条件怎么编写?
  4. 在C语言的if语句中,用做判断的表达式是什么表达式?

if在c语言中表示什么意思?

\if\是英文单词\if\的缩写,是条件语句的一种形式,用于程序进行条件判断

当程序执行到\if\语句时,它会判断括号内的条件是否为真,如果是真,则程序会执行括号内的代码块,否则程序会跳过该代码块并继续执行后续的代码。

c语言格式字符If,C语言格式字符串-第1张图片-安济编程网
图片来源,侵删)

\if\语句通常用于实现循环结构,例如 for 循环和 while 循环。在 C 语言中,\if\语句是实现条件语句的基础可以用于实现各种功能,是编写 C 程序不可或缺的一部分。

\if\ 是 C 语言中的一个关键字,用于表示条件语句。条件语句是一种程序结构,它允许程序根据某个条件来决定是否执行某个 block of code(代码块)。\if\ 语句由两部分组成:条件部分和 action 部分。条件部分用于检查是否满足某个条件,而 action 部分则用于执行相应的操作。条件语句通常以 \if\ 关键字开头,以 \else\ 关键字结尾。

在C语言中,if是一个条件语句,用于根据给定的条件来执行特定的代码块。它允许程序根据条件的真***来选择性地执行不同的代码。

c语言格式字符If,C语言格式字符串-第2张图片-安济编程网
(图片来源网络,侵删)

if语句由一个布尔表达式和一个或多个要执行的语句块组成。当布尔表达式的结果为真时,相应的语句块将被执行;当布尔表达式的结果为***时,相应的语句块将被跳过。if语句常与else语句结合使用,用于在条件不满足时执行另外一组语句。通过if语句,程序可以根据不同的条件来控制程序的流程,实现有条件的代码执行。

用c语言怎样写一个if?

在C语言中,可以使用if语句来实现条件判断。if语句的基本语法是:if (condition) { statement; },其中condition是一个表达式,如果该表达式的值为真(非零),则执行花括号内的语句;否则,跳过这部分代码继续执行下面的语句。

if语句可以嵌套使用,形成多个条件分支。通过使用if语句,我们可以根据不同的条件来选择执行不同的代码块,从而实现程序的控制流程。在编写if语句时,需要注意条件表达式的正确性,以及花括号内的语句块的正确书写。if语句是C语言中非常常用的控制结构之一,它使得程序能够根据不同的条件进行不同的处理,增强了程序的灵活性和可读性。

c语言格式字符If,C语言格式字符串-第3张图片-安济编程网
(图片来源网络,侵删)

c语言if语句多个条件怎么编写?

可以使用嵌套if语句或者逻辑运算符来编写。
如果使用嵌套if语句,可以在第一个if语句的条件满足的情况下再加上第二个if语句的条件,以此类推。
如果使用逻辑运算符,可以用&&表示与的关系,用||表示或的关系,将多个条件连起来,只有满足所有条件才能执行相应的语句。
例如:if (a > b && a > c) { //执行语句}if (x >= 10 || y < 20) { //执行语句}需要注意的是,多个条件的顺序会影响程序的执行,应该根据具体情况进行判断和调整

在C语言的if语句中,用做判断的表达式是什么表达式?

一般情况下这个是选逻辑表达式的。因为if是逻辑判断,但如果放在c和C++语言中,所有非零运算结果均识为true,不须强制转换,所以这里选d是正确的。但是在其他语言中是不正确的。

它主要考查的内容就是,C/CPP中并没有真正的布尔值,只是将非零数认作false而已。所以你可以理解为if是判断非零数即可,或者理解为其它。实际上,在C/CPP中的布尔值是用int表示的。也就是16位进制数表示,并不是单纯的一个bit。

如int a =5;if(a) 语句块; 该代码在C/CPP中是合法的,但是C#中是不合法的,无法通过编译器编译

所以若在C/CPP中选逻辑表达式时,很明显算术达式是不能成立的。

而关系表达式的结果就是逻辑值(也可以将逻辑值认为是逻辑表达式)。

比如int a=5, b=6;a>b是关系表达式,结果是逻辑值false,但false可以看作是逻辑值,也可以看作是逻辑表达式。

而a-b则是算术表达式,三者均可以做为if的判断条件。

所以即使在C#语言中,严格区分的情况下,关系表达式也是被认为可行的,而逻辑表达式也是可以得到逻辑结果的。所以这里应当是选择了做任意表达式。

到此,以上就是小编对于c语言格式字符If的问题就介绍到这了,希望介绍关于c语言格式字符If的4点解答对大家有用。

标签: 语句 条件 表达式